#5150b4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5150b4 is composed of 31.8% red, 31.4%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55% cyan, 55.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 240.6 degrees, a saturation of 40% and a lightness of 51%. #5150b4 color hex could be obtained by blending #a2a0ff with #000069.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

Shades and Tints of #5150b4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020103 is the darkest color, while #f5f5f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#5150b4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#808084 is the less saturated color, while #0f0df7 is the most saturated one.
